Are your vitamin deficiencies the root of your food cravings?

Do you often find yourself craving certain foods that are perhaps not the best for you? This is actually the body’s own way of telling you that you are lacking certain nutrients in your diet. So before you run and grab that tub of ice cream or those chips, you should probably ask yourself how well you’ve been eating.

Sugar Cravings:

If you ever find yourself with a craving for something sweet, it may be attributed to the fact  that you are lacking in some vital minerals including: Chromium, carbon, phosphorus, sulfur or tryptophan. To assist with these cravings you should be making sure your diet includes more poultry, beef, nuts, green vegetables and fresh fruits.

If it’s chocolate that you’re craving, this could be due to a lack of Magnesium in your diet. The best natural food sources containing magnesium are raw seeds and nuts, legumes, and, fruit.


Greasy Foods:

If it’s fatty foods the body is craving, it could be that your diet is lacking in calcium. Calcium can be found in many foods including: greens such as kale and brocolli, legumes, dairy products and sesame.


Salty Foods:

If the heart desires something salty, don’t touch those chips! You’re likely to be lacking chloride, you can find chloride in raw goat milk, fish and of course sea salt. It’s important to maintain the levels of salt in your body healthy because like everything it has an important function and can contain minerals that help support the adrenal glands.



Eating right is so important, are you getting enough of the essential vitamins and minerals to help curb these nasty cravings? Let us know in the comments!

Source: Nature Works Best